Microplastics are found in almost all marine and fresh water environments, where they pose a potential risk to fish and crustaceans. Therefore, the effects of microplastics on aquatic organisms are currently the subject of intense research. Here we have a dataset containing 200 seawater samples collected at different sites around a bay in Sweden. The dataset is saved as Mplastics.csv. There are 5 variables included in the study:
- PE = polyethylene microplastics (g/m3)
- PP = polypropylene microplastics (g/m3)
- PS = polystyrene microplastics (g/m3)
- temp = water temperature at each site (Celsius)
- larvae = number of fish larvae of a single species per 100 m3
